K. Install upper and lower trailing edge bracket assemblies and inspar No. 5 bracket assembly in outboard stabilizer section rear spar gap cover area.
L. Install outboard stabilizer section front and rear spar gap covers (upper and lower). If removed, or if new horizontal stabilizer is being installed, install all remaining stabilizer-to-body gap covers and seals.
M. Install access panels 3801, 3802 and elevator control pushrod access plate.
N. Remove the stabilizer trim lock assembly from the control stand (Fig. 404).
O. Adjust stabilizer to body seal.
(1) Set horizontal stabilizer at zero degrees trim (three trim units).

(2)
Check that gap between, stabilizer-to-body blade seals and body along upper and lower stabilizer edge is as shown in section A-A, Fig. 405. Adjust seals in or out as required.
NOTE: Bulb seals installed at several locations are normally in contact with body and depressed. Gap requirements do not apply to these seals.
(3)
Position stabilizer leading edge to full down position (ball nut against downstop).
(4)
Check that gap between stabilizer-to-body blade seal that is installed at leading edge of stabilizer running from upper to lower surface is as shown in section A-A, Fig. 405. Check for this gap also at seal segment adjacent to upper spar gap cover. Adjust seals as required.
(5)
Check gap between elevator and body as follows:
(a)
Position stabilizer at 3 units of trim and elevator in neutral. Check elevator-to-body seal gap per section C-C. Adjust as required.
(b)
Manually move stabilizer leading edge to full up position (ball nut against upstop), and manually move elevator -trailing-edge8.8 ±0.05 inches up from index plate on tail cone. Check that elevator-to-body gaps are as shown in section C-C.
P. Position horizontal stabilizer trim cutout switches to NOFMAL. Provide electrical power.
Q. Provide electrical power.
R. On circuit breaker panel P6, close the following circuit breakers:
(1)
Autopilot stabilizer trim servo
(2)
Stabilizer trim actuator
(3)
Stabilizer trim control
S. Adjust and test elevator (Ref 27-31-0, Adjustment/Test).
T. Using stabilizer trim control wheel check that stabilizer will operate through full travel between jackscrew stops.
U. Remove electrical power, if no longer required.
